The Entrepreneur’s Toolkit is a book written by Rieva Lesonsky. It is about the tools and resources that entrepreneurs need to start and grow successful businesses.

Some key takeaways from The Entrepreneur’s Toolkit by Rieva Lesonsky include:

  1. Have a business plan: This is a document that outlines the goals, strategies, and financial projections for your business. By having a business plan, you can stay focused and on track, and make better decisions for your business.

  2. Focus on marketing and sales: This involves promoting your products or services to potential customers, and convincing them to buy from you. By having a strong marketing and sales plan, you can attract more customers and grow your business.

  3. Have access to financing: This is money that you can use to start and grow your business, such as loans, grants, or investments. By having access to financing, you can invest in things like equipment, marketing, and hiring staff, which can help your business grow.

  4. Network with other entrepreneurs and business professionals: This means building relationships with others who can provide support, advice, and opportunities. By networking, you can learn from others and gain valuable connections for your business.

  5. Be prepared to adapt: Starting and growing a business can be challenging, and you may need to make changes along the way. Be prepared to adapt to new challenges and opportunities, and be willing to learn and grow.
